Experience the historic Victorian charm of our hotel, initially built for Lord Tollemarch. The wood-panelled spacious public areas and tastefully furnished en suite rooms offer a luxurious stay. Indulge in an elegant dining experience at Westerfield’s Restaurant, with both table d’hôte and à la carte menus. Explore the Edwardian resort town of Felixstowe with its beautiful gardens, attractions, and safe beaches. Conveniently located near the town centre and railway station, and just a mile from the port, our hotel is the perfect choice for your stay.
